Mentari Human Trafficking Survivor Empowerment Program is a (501) (c) (3) non-profit based in New York, which provides provide prevention, mentorship, and empowerment programs for survivors of gender based violence, abuse, exploitation and human trafficking in the USA, along with and prevention programs to empower women in Indonesia.


JUARA participates in various ongoing projects on the ground with Mentari and their anti-trafficking advocates. JUARA means winner/champion, and JUARA works closely with Mentari founder Shandra Woworuntu to support their mission to help women champion their own natural beauty, bodies and destiny.

Cianjur, Indonesia.

Many women in this rural area do not have access to sanitary napkins. This is also an area where there is a higher percentage of young chilren being sold into marriages due to poverty, lack of education, income and basic services.

JUARA supports Mentari in their program to teach the women how to create reusable, fabric sanitary napkins so they can personally use them, and eventually sell them for income. Women will be taught not only basic sewing, but also be educated on personal hygiene for health, and of awareness of their own physical rights and boundaries, while also empowering the community with viable alternatives to trafficking to generate income.
